According to our (Global Info Research) latest study, the global PE/EPE/XPE Foam Molding Machine market size was valued at US$ 1192 million in 2025 and is forecast to a readjusted size of US$ 2208 million by 2032 with a CAGR of 9.2% during review period.
A PE/EPE/XPE Foam Molding Machine is an industrial device used for shaping polyethylene (PE) foam materials into specific forms, sheets, or products through a molding process. The machine typically uses heat, pressure, and sometimes chemical blowing agents to compress or expand the PE foam into the desired shape. It is widely used in packaging, insulation, sports equipment, automotive components, and other applications requiring lightweight, cushioning, or thermal insulation materials.In 2025, global PE/EPE/XPE foam molding machine production reached approximately 1,362 units, with an average global market price of around US$ 850,000 per unit. Annual production capacity is 1,500 units. Gross Profit Margin: ≈ 22%.The PE/EPE/XPE foam extrusion and molding machine industry is closely linked to both upstream raw materials and downstream foam applications. Upstream, high-quality polyethylene (PE), cross-linked polyethylene (XLPE), and expanded polystyrene (EPS) resins form the core input, along with precision metal components and electronic control systems. Downstream, these machines serve packaging, automotive interiors, construction insulation, sports, and consumer goods, creating a tightly connected value chain where innovations in machinery directly improve foam quality, production efficiency, and material utilization.This product segment offers a stable yet growing opportunity.
